Baxter opens the AT, and other trails, on 5/28/21

From the Park:


The following trails on Katahdin will open Friday, May 28th:
Hunt, Abol. Helon Taylor, Hamlin Ridge. and Chimney Pond
The following trails on Katahdin will remain closed for resource protection until further notice:
Cathedral, Dudley, Saddle, North Peaks, and Northwest Basin
Traveler Trails remain closed at their trailheads.

Does this mean that if one wants to hike up using the Knife Edge, you have to use Helon Taylor to get both up and down?

Will this likely change by late July/early August?

Currently you can loop around via Hamlin Ridge and Chimney Pond. All trails should be open by July.

On Tuesday, June 1, Traveler and all Katahdin trails with the exception of Saddle will be open.
The Tote Road is open to Phoenix Turn from the south and Trout Brook Crossing from the North.
